Understanding the Physics of Plinko

The seemingly random descent of the plinko disc is actually governed by the laws of physics, although predicting the exact outcome remains incredibly difficult. Gravity exerts the primary force, pulling the disc downwards. However, the pegs introduce a series of collisions, each altering the disc’s trajectory. The angle of impact, the elasticity of the pegs, and even the subtle irregularities in the board’s surface all contribute to the complexity. Each bounce represents a branching point, essentially a coin flip determining whether the disc will veer left or right. Over numerous bounces, these tiny variations accumulate, leading to a wide range of possible outcomes. The spread of potential landing spots increases with the number of pegs and the height of the drop point.

The Role of Peg Placement

The precise arrangement of the pegs is crucial to the game’s dynamics. A symmetrical peg layout, where pegs are evenly spaced, tends to produce a bell-shaped distribution of landing spots – meaning the central slots are hit more frequently than those on the edges. This is because the disc has an equal probability of being deflected left or right at each bounce. However, cleverly designed boards might introduce subtle asymmetries, slightly favoring certain pathways. These asymmetries aren’t about guaranteeing a specific outcome, but about subtly shifting the probabilities. A skilled game designer can fine-tune the peg placement to create a more engaging and potentially profitable experience.

The Psychology of Play: Why We Keep Dropping

The plinko game taps into several key psychological biases that contribute to its addictive quality. The ‘near miss’ effect, for instance, is particularly potent. When the disc narrowly misses a high-value slot, players often experience a disproportionate sense of excitement and are more likely to play again, believing they were ‘close’ to winning big. This illusion of control, the feeling that their next attempt will be successful, fuels continued participation. The intermittent reinforcement schedule – where rewards are delivered unpredictably – also plays a significant role. Unlike constant rewards, which can lead to habituation, sporadic wins keep players engaged and motivated.

The Illusion of Pattern Recognition

Humans are inherently pattern-seeking creatures. We tend to see patterns even in completely random sequences. When watching a plinko disc descend, players may subconsciously attempt to identify trends or predict the disc’s behavior based on previous outcomes. This is a classic example of the gambler's fallacy – the mistaken belief that past events influence future independent events. In reality, each bounce of the disc is independent of the ones before it. However, the illusion of pattern recognition can be incredibly powerful, leading players to overestimate their ability to influence the outcome and prompting them to take further risks.

  • The Sunk Cost Fallacy: After investing time and money in the game, players may feel compelled to continue playing to recoup their losses.
  • Optimism Bias: A tendency to overestimate the likelihood of positive outcomes and underestimate the probability of negative ones.
  • Availability Heuristic: Players may remember and focus on recent wins, leading them to believe that winning is more likely than it actually is.
  • Loss Aversion: The pain of losing is psychologically more powerful than the pleasure of winning.

Understanding these cognitive biases can help players approach the plinko game with a more rational mindset. Recognizing that the game is fundamentally based on chance can diminish the allure of false patterns and reduce the temptation to chase losses.
